Beskrivning av samhällsfrågan

Russia’s war against Ukraine has transformed how communities organize governance and security. Municipalities, volunteers, and military units increasingly cooperate to protect civilians and maintain democratic accountability. What can other countries learn from Ukraine’s experience?

Utökad information om evenemanget

This panel will explore practical mechanisms of civil–military coordination during wartime. Speakers will discuss how Ukrainian municipalities cooperate with volunteer networks and Territorial Defense Forces to organize collective defense, maintain democratic accountability, and sustain public trust despite constant security threats. • How are roles, responsibilities, and decision-making organized in civil–military cooperation? • What role do volunteer networks play in strengthening local and national defense capacity? • How do municipalities support Territorial Defense Forces and community resilience? • What lessons can other countries learn from Ukraine’s experience?
